Visit nchjobs.org to learn more.JOB SUMMARYThe Registered Nurse First Assistant acts as first assistant to the physicians, assisting in the intra-operative phase including draping, suturing, clamping, and exposure of the surgical field. This position is skilled in assisting on surgical procedures on patients from all age groups and surgical modalities including robotics within scope of practice.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IESOther duties may be assigned. · Locate and document medical and nursing patient care information in the electronic or paper medical record. · Utilizes appropriate interview techniques to obtain history within the time frame of unit policy and provides appropriate intervention. · Identifies standards of care common to patient population, I.E. age specific, barriers to learning. · Delivers patient care and treatment using problem-solving skills and critical thinking skills. · Demonstrates knowledge of medication dosages for patient population served. E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E AND QUALIFICATIONS· Graduate of an accredited program of professional nursing. · Licensed as a Registered Nurse (RN) or Advanced Practice Registered Nurse (APRN) in the State of Florida. · Minimum of 2 years in perioperative nursing, which includes demonstrated proficiency in perioperative nursing practice as both a scrub and circulating nurse. · Successful completion of a Registered Nurse First Assistant course approved by a Florida Board of Nursing provider. · Basic Life Support (BLS) certification required from the American Red Cross or American Heart Association. · Can demonstrate knowledge regarding the nursing process and its application by current work experience in health care. · Intermediate computer knowledge: Uses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ook, and Windows.
